Summary

Dozens of residents, family members, nurses and staff told the Health Commission that a Department of Public Health plan to repurpose 38 ARF and 44 RCFE beds at the Behavioral Health Center risks destabilizing a vulnerable population and should not proceed without alternatives and clearer staffing plans.

Dozens of residents, family members, nurses and staff told the San Francisco Health Commission on June 16 they oppose a Department of Public Health proposal to repurpose beds at the Behavioral Health Center (BHC) and relocate people who now live in the Adult Residential Facility (ARF) and Residential Care for the Elderly (RCFE).

The public commenters said the ARF and RCFE are therapeutic, staffed settings that have provided long-term stability for people with serious mental illness and long histories of housing instability. Several speakers pressed the commission to halt the relocation plan and find other ways to add locked psychiatric rehabilitation beds without displacing current residents.

Why it matters: Speakers described long-term relationships between residents and staff, language-appropriate care, and clinical skills at the BHC that they said cannot be replicated easily at other boarding care sites.
